okay, so its REALLY hot outside and i love to exercise. im 15 so i cant drive to the gym and i dont have a pool. i usually run but its so hot out lately that when ever i run (even if i bring water) i get dizzy and nautious...basically i feel like crap and am about to faint, yes...that kind of feeling... what are some good exercises that burn around the same amount of calories and i can do them indoors? thank you for your answers everyone!!! :)

Have you tried running early in the morning when the sun isn't at its full potential, or even later in the evening? You need to determine just how many calories you are acutally burning when running in order to find an activity that will match. In ALL full-hearted honesty house work can burn a lot of calories. Especially if you have a home with stairs. I find that vacuming upstairs and carrying the vacum up and down the stairs tends to work up a heart rate. Vaccuming, sweeping, mopping, dusting, cleaning out closets (for lifting) if all done in the same day, and give yourself a time frame to do it, may help get you thru these last days of summer.

Jumping rope is an excellent indoor cardio exercise! It burns a lot of calories. Try doing 30min jumping, 30 rest and then repeat. It is really a great workout!
